I had a thought about the very idea of educational games, also known as Infotainment games. I wondered about the kinds that have been made and if they really provide both entertainment and education to people.

Probably the most well know Infotainment game was The Oregon Trail with a mix of fun gameplay and interesting American history thrown in that it made the playing experience not unbearable, unlike so many educational games that seem to exist. It seems to me that an educational game can only truly succeed if it does not focus solely on education and instead tries to teach people by making facts within games available, rather than just shoving facts into our faces.
